snowflake-cloud-data-platform - 处理 Snowpipe 自动摄取中的不良记录
问题描述
我正在使用 Snowflake 的雪管自动摄取多个文件,每个文件有 1000 条 json 记录。我观察到的是,如果任何文件有错误记录,比如变体列无法容纳的记录大小 > 16 MB 限制,管道会从文件加载部分数据,直到出现错误记录条目,并忽略文件中的其余记录. 例如,如果我在位置 150 有一条坏记录,那么只有 149 条记录被加载,而 850 条记录中的剩余记录将丢失。我想要的是忽略坏记录并加载所有其他 999 条记录。我可以使用管道中的配置或其他东西吗?我正在使用 on_error = 'continue' 当前在管道中。任何帮助深表感谢。谢谢你!
解决方案
推荐阅读
- highcharts - 高图上具有负值的 nGradient 效果
- tcl - TclOO:将“null”值分配给对象
- c# - 如何为 c# autocad 插件 + 自定义菜单创建安装程序
- python - 为什么即使我捕捉到异常,django 也会打印异常的回溯?
- loopback4 - Loopback4“待办事项”教程似乎只是部分工作
- python-2.7 - pyinstaller 和多个 tkinter 窗口的问题
- pdf-generation - DomPDF & 4 栏
- java - JMH - 错误:无法找到资源:/META-INF/BenchmarkList
- c# - 无法使用 Firebase 配置保存和加载
- docker - 码头同步问题:我正在运行 docker-sync start cmd,但出现错误